23. Sharpen Your Active Listening Skills

True mental clarity isn't just about internal focus; it's also about accurately perceiving and processing external information. Practice active listening in conversations: focus completely on the speaker, resist interrupting or planning your response, ask clarifying questions, and paraphrase to ensure understanding. This demands significant concentration, filtering out distractions (both external and internal mental chatter). Mastering active listening not only improves relationships and comprehension but also directly trains your attentional control, making your mind sharper and clearer both during conversations and when tackling focused tasks later.
24. Cultivate Postural Awareness

How you hold your body subtly influences your mental state. Slouching can restrict breathing, decrease oxygen intake, and even contribute to feelings of fatigue and low mood, clouding cognition. Make a conscious effort to sit and stand tall, with shoulders relaxed and spine aligned. Good posture facilitates optimal breathing, increases energy levels, and projects confidence, which can positively impact your mindset. Regularly check and correct your posture throughout the day. This simple physical adjustment can surprisingly enhance alertness, reduce mental fatigue, and contribute to a clearer, more focused state of mind.
